Nicholas David Ross [1] CBE (born 7 August 1947) is an English radio and television presenter. During the 1980s and 1990s he was one of the most ubiquitous of British broadcasters but is best known for hosting the BBC Television programme Crimewatch, [2] which he left in 2007 after 23 years. [3]

Crime Limited was a BBC television series that was a spin-off from the BBC's Crimewatch.The first series aired on BBC One over ten episodes in 1992 and was presented by Nick Ross [1] and Sue Cook.

First aired on 10 August 1999, a new yearly programme called Crimewatch Solved was transmitted. It was the fourth spin-off from the main Crimewatch programme. Originally presented by Nick Ross, the series includes cases, features and reports of crimes which resulted in convictions.
